Alexander Verbraeck is Full Professor in Systems and Simulation at Delft University of Technology, and he is the Chair of the Systems Engineering Department. He has an MSc in mathematics (cum laude, 1987) and a PhD in computer science (1991) from Delft University of Technology in the Netherlands. Since January 2002, Alexander Verbraeck is a part-time research professor in the R.H. Smith School of Business of the University of Maryland in the Logistics, Business, and Public Policy Department.His current research focuses on distributed simulation & gaming, on complex distributed systems such as supply chains, on real-time control and emulation of equipment using simulation, and on the development of generic, object oriented simulation libraries that can be used for modeling of complex systems and for serious gaming. He is a member of ACM, IEEE-CS, IEEE-SMC, INFORMS, SCS, AIS, and EuroSim. His research results have been published in journals and presented at many international conferences, both as regular papers and as keynotes. He has served as a member of more than 24 PhD committees, of which 6 as promotor, and he currently
supervises over 10 PhD students.
